Red Team - Physical Security - Covert Entry - EDC

Disclaimer: I am not responsible for anyone using any information in this post for any illegal activities. Getting caught with possession of burglary tools will likely land you behind bars and possibly end with a multiple felony conviction. This information in this post is for legal and authorized engagements, and to use for educational purposes only.

Commonly used tools for Red Teaming Engagements, Physical Security Assessments, and Tactical Covert Entry.

In this list I decided to share most of the tools I utilize in authorized engagements, including where to find some of them, and in some cases I will also include some other alternative tools. I am not providing information on how to use these tools, since this information can be found online with some research. My goal with this list is to help fellow Red Teamers with a 'checklist', for whenever they might be missing a tool, and use this list as a reference for any engagement. Stay safe and legal!!

1. Camera with high zoomRecommended: Panasonic Lumix FZ-80 60x CameraAlternative: If not the Panasonic, you can use others. There are many other good cameras in the market. Try to get one with a decent zoom, any camera with over 30x Optical Zoom should work just fine.
1.1 Polarized Camera FiltersRecommended: Any polarized filter that fits the lens of your camera.Alternatives: N/A.
2. Body Worn Action CameraRecommended: GoPro cameras or the DJI Osmo Action cameraAlternatives: There are other cheaper alternative action cameras that can be used, however the videos may not have the highest quality or best image stabilization, which can make the footage seem wobbly or too dark.
3. Drone with CameraRecommended: DJI Mavic Mini 2 or any other drone that fits your budget.N/A
4. Two-Way Radios or Walkie TalkiesRecommended: BaoFeng UV-5RAlternatives would be to just use cellphones and bluetooth headsets and a live call, however with this option you will not be able to listen to local radio chatter. A cell phone serves the purpose of being able to communicate with the client in case of emergency.
5. Reliable flashlightAmazon, Ebay, local hardware storeIf you want to save some money, you can always use the flashlight of your cellphone, however some phones cant decrease the brightness intensity.
6. Borescope / EndoscopeRecommended: USB Endoscope CameraThere are a few other alternatives, varying in price, size, and connectivity.
7. RFID Frequency DetectorRecommended: One good benefit of the Dangerous Things RFID Diagnostics Card is that its the size of a credit card, so it fits perfectly in your wallet for EDC use.Alternative: The RFID LF / HF Detector can be used as a keychain.

8. A reliable ScrewDriver with changeable bitsRecommended: Wera KraftformAlternative: Any other screwdriver set will work just fine. Ideally a kit which can be portable and with different bits
9. A reliable plier multitoolRecommended: Gerber Plier MultitoolAlternatives: any reliable multitool of your preference
10. Gaffer TapeRecommended because of its portability: Red Team Tools Gaffer TapeAlternatives: There are many other options on Amazon, but they are all larger in size.
11. A reliable set of 0.025 thin lockpick setRecommended to get a well known brand with good reputation and quality products. Some of those are: TOOOL, Sparrows, Southord, Covert InstrumentsN/A. You do not want a pick breaking inside of a client's lock. Avoid sets that are of unknown brands from ebay.
12. A reliable set of 0.018 thin lockpick setRecommended to get a well known brand with good reputation and quality products. Some of those are: TOOOL, Sparrows, Southord, Covert InstrumentsN/A.
13. Tension barsRecommended: Covert Instruments Ergo Turner Set or Sparrows FlatbarsThere are many other alternatives, varying in sizes and lengths. I strongly recommend having them in varying widths.
14. Warded picksRecommended: Red Team Tools Warded Lock PicksAlternative: Sparrows Warded Pick Set
15. Comb picksRecommended: Sparrows Comb .45Alternative options: Red Team Tools Comb Picks and the Covert Instruments Quad Comb Set
16. Wafer picksRecommended: Red Team Tools Wafer PicksAlternatives: Sparrows Wafer Picks
17. JigglersRecommended: Red Team Tools JigglerAlternatives: Sparrows Coffin Keys
18. Dimple lockpicksRecommended: Sparrows Black FlagAlternatives: There are other cheaper lower quality brands that can get the job done. Search online for 'klom' or 'goso' dimple picks.
19. Tubular lockpicksRecommended: Red Team Tools Tubular LockpickAlternative: If you are very skilled at picking, you can go the manual route of tensioning and single pin picking, but it will take a lot longer to open the lock. With the Sparrows Goat Wrench you are able to do so.
